ITHAX Acquisition Corp III, a SPAC, reported the successful completion of its $230 million Initial Public Offering on December 15, 2025, fully funding its trust account and enabling its pursuit of a business combination.

Initial Public Offering Completed
On December 15, 2025, the company successfully completed its IPO, raising $230 million through the sale of 23,000,000 units at $10.00 each, including the full exercise of the over-allotment option.
-
Private Placement Warrants Issued
Simultaneously with the IPO, 5,500,000 private placement warrants were sold at $1.00 per warrant, generating $5.5 million in gross proceeds.
-
Trust Account Fully Funded
A total of $230 million from the IPO proceeds was placed into a trust account, providing the necessary capital for a future business combination.
-
Financial Position Strengthened
The company's financial position significantly improved, moving from a working capital deficit to over $1 million in cash and working capital post-IPO.

This 10-Q filing is highly significant as it details the successful consummation of ITHAX Acquisition Corp III's Initial Public Offering (IPO) on December 15, 2025. The IPO raised $230 million, including the full exercise of the over-allotment option, and simultaneously closed a $5.5 million private placement of warrants. These events are foundational for a Special Purpose Acquisition Company (SPAC), as they establish the capital base in the trust account necessary to pursue and complete a business combination. The company transitioned from having no cash and a working capital deficit to holding $230 million in its trust account and over $1 million in working capital, significantly improving its financial position and operational runway. The settlement of a related-party promissory note further cleans up its balance sheet.
